SCC is characterized by its remarkable geographic distribution, the ratio for its incidence could be as high as 500:1. Consistent geographic distribution with SCC in the same high-incidence area is the remarkable epidemiological characteristic of gastric cardic adenocarcinoma (GCA). SCC and GCA are the most common malignant diseases in Henan province, and remain the leading cause of cancer related deaths in these areas. Since 1995, our laboratory has established stable studing field for mass survey and follow-up at high-incidence area in Henan, it is noteworthy that primary concurrent cancers of the esophagus and gastric cardia from the same patient (CC), is not uncommon in this area (2.5%), which indicates that there may be similar risk factors and mechanism involved in SCC and GCA.
